The Bachelor's Degree in Social Science at Blue Mountain Christian University is designed to provide students with a comprehensive understanding of human behavior and societal structures. This interdisciplinary program combines insights from psychology, sociology, political science, and anthropology to explore the complexities of social relationships and institutions. Through coursework, students will engage with critical theories and methodologies that shape social science research.
The program typically includes modules on research methods, social theory, cultural studies, and contemporary social issues. Students will partake in hands-on learning experiences, internships, and community engagement projects that promote experiential learning. The small class sizes encourage discussion and collaboration, allowing students to develop their analytical and critical thinking skills.
By studying Social Science in the US, students benefit from a diverse educational environment that fosters global perspectives. The program aims to equip graduates with the necessary skills to analyze social problems, engage with various cultures, and contribute to community initiatives, paving the way for impactful careers in various sectors.
To apply for the Bachelor's Degree in Social Science, students typically need to have completed high school or an equivalent secondary education qualification. The university may also consider a strong academic record in social studies or related subjects, along with recommendations from teachers or counselors. Some programs may require a personal statement outlining the applicant's interest in social sciences and future career aspirations.
International students are generally expected to demonstrate proficiency in English. This is often done through standardized assessments such as TOEFL or IELTS. A competitive TOEFL score usually ranges from 80 to 100, while an IELTS score between 6.5 and 7.5 is often preferred. Students are encouraged to check the specific requirements as they may vary.
International students must obtain an F-1 visa to study in the United States. After accepting an admission offer, students will receive an I-20 form enabling them to apply for the visa. Additionally, compliance with SEVIS (Student and Exchange Visitor Information System) regulations is mandatory to maintain their student status while studying.
